Usage of L-Glutamic acid
Glutamic acid, being a constituent of protein, is present in every food that contains protein, but it can only be tasted when it is present in an unbound form. Significant amounts of free glutamic acid are present in a wide variety of foods, including cheese soy sauce, is responsible fumami, one of the five basic tastes of the human sense of taste. Glutamic acid is often used as a food additive flavour enhancer in the form of its salt, known as monosodium glutamate (MSG).
L-Glutamic acid is widely used in fields of medicine, food processing, industry, etc.
